Özet (EN)
Along with the separation of statistics from mathematics and seeing it as another branch of science, the concept of statistical reasoning emerges as an important concept discussed in the related literature. It is stated that statistical reasoning is not a skill that can be developed intuitively in individuals. It is stated that this skill can be developed during student life as a part of school education. The aim of this research is to examine the statistical reasoning levels of secondary school 8th grade students. Statistical thinking processes developed by Mooney for middle school students are considered as the theoretical framework of this study. The design of the study is descriptive survey. Further semi-structured interviews were conducted with 16 students who voluntarily participated in the study. The research was carried out with 540 eighth grade students selected by convenient sampling method from three different public secondary schools in Etimesgut, Ankara. There are 9 open-ended questions in the test prepared to determine the statistical reasoning levels of the students. The analysis of the answers to these questions was evaluated at 4 levels according to Mooney's statistical reasoning data processing process and sub-processes. These processes are data identification, data editing and reduction, data representation, data analysis and interpretation. These sub- processes are listed from Level 1 to Level 4. These levels were defined as: Level 1: Personal, Level 2: Provisional, Level 3: Quantitative, and Level 4: Analytical. It is stated that students' statistical reasoning increases from level 1 to level 4. The findings of the study show that the mean statistical reasoning level of 8th grade students is 1.85. According to Mooney, although this value is close to level 2, it can be said that it is between level 1 and level 2. In other words, 46 percent of the 8th grade students' statistical reasoning levels are between Level 1 and Level 2; 32.4 percent of them are between Level 2 and Level 3; and 3.7 percent of students are between Level 3 and Level 4. There is only one student with the closest average to Level 4. The findings obtained from the interviews with the students were analyzed by content analysis. The processes and levels in Mooney's framework are handled as categories and themes. In general, they stated that the students mostly preferred the column chart in their graphic drawings, they had difficulty in reading the graph when the horizontal bar graph was given, and they had difficulty in explaining their thoughts in the questions that required reasoning.
